Krymstat: Most of goods from Crimea are exported to Ukraine

Occupied Crimea had the most active trade with Ukraine in January-March 2016.

внешняя торговля1The Krymstat provided such data as of the first quarter of 2016.

In particular, Ukraine considered as a foreign trade partner by occupants accounts for 46% of total exports from Crimea ($3.4 million).  

Products from Crimea are also exported to Turkey (24.8%), India (11.3%) and China (1.6%). The main imports to Crimean is accounted for Belarus (19%), Armenia (14.6%), China (11.8%), Spain (10.9%) and Italy (9.7%).      

As a reminder, there are restrictions on the export of goods from occupied Crimea introduced by the Resolution of the Cabinet of Ministers #1035 since January 2016.
